Then there's 'Rendezvous with Rama' by Arthur C. Clarke. In this novel, astronauts encounter a mysterious alien spacecraft, Rama. The story is filled with wonder as the astronauts explore this huge and complex alien structure, trying to figure out its purpose and origin.
One of the best astronaut novels is 'The Martian' by Andy Weir. It's about an astronaut stranded on Mars and his struggle for survival. It's full of scientific details and the protagonist's unwavering will to live makes it a great read.
